features aren't the most important factor, u have apoint there...u should see whether the camera has atleast 5mp...and don't get caught up in all the talking of some funny sounding features that give the appearance of being so amazing...the backbone is what is important..so make sure it has enough optical zoom...digital is useless for good shots....features should include basics such as photo effect, light setting...make sure it supoorts a good memory storage...something with high speed transfers and has decent battery life...
